Richard Slocum
Rick Slocum is the chief investment officer at Harvard Management Company. Previously, he served as CIO of The Johnson Company, a large single-family office based in New York City. In this role, he was responsible for building the portfolio, investment team, and asset allocation framework. He was also responsible for both private equity and portfolio management at The Robert Wood Johnson Foundation. Prior to The Johnson Company, he held the position of Senior Director at the Office of Investments at the University of Pennsylvania. He began his career as a private placement specialist at three different banks in New York City, responsible for structuring private credit and private equity as well as performing fundamental analysis for both credit and equity. Slocum holds a BS and MBA from the Wharton School of the University of Pennsylvania. He is currently a member of Chatham House.
